Why does my soil seem so compacted and acidic in Smith Mountain Lake Estates?

Union Hall lots in this neighborhood, built around 1995, have 31-year-old Ultisols soil profiles. Acidic clay loam with pH 5.5-6.2 naturally compacts over decades, restricting root growth and water infiltration. Core aeration every 2-3 years and adding organic compost (3-4 cubic yards per 1000 sq ft) will improve soil structure and microbial activity. This addresses the inherent low permeability of Virginia Piedmont soils while maintaining proper drainage for foundation health.

How do I control invasive species without violating fertilizer regulations?

Identify common invasives like Japanese stiltgrass or tree-of-heaven early, when manual removal is most effective. For established infestations, use targeted herbicide applications outside Virginia's Nutrient Management Regulation blackout dates (typically November-February). Always follow Bay TMDL compliance guidelines for phosphorus-free products. Integrate treatment with soil testing to address underlying acidity issues that often favor invasive establishment over native species.

What's the best solution for erosion on sloped properties with clay soil?

Moderate to high slope erosion in acidic clay loam requires graded swales and French drains directing water away from foundations. Permeable flagstone or local slate hardscapes meet Franklin County Building & Inspections runoff standards by allowing 40-60% water infiltration versus impervious surfaces. Install these with 2% minimum slope and gravel bases to prevent washouts while managing the 25-35% permeability typical of Union Hall Ultisols.

Is flagstone better than wood for durable, fire-resistant landscaping?

Flagstone and local slate offer superior longevity (50+ years versus 10-15 for wood) with minimal maintenance. These materials support Moderate Fire Wise Rating (WUI Zone 2) compliance by creating defensible space without combustible organic matter. Unlike wood decks or mulch, stone surfaces don't require chemical treatments that could leach into Smith Mountain Lake watersheds. Their thermal mass also moderates microclimate temperatures around structures.

Should I replace some lawn with native plants to reduce maintenance?

Transitioning high-maintenance turf to Eastern Redbud, Flowering Dogwood, and Switchgrass stands reduces mowing frequency and supports 2026 biodiversity standards. Native plantings require 80% less water than turf while providing habitat for pollinators. This approach anticipates stricter gas-blower restrictions under noise ordinances, as electric maintenance equipment handles native beds quietly. Purple Coneflower and Joe-Pye Weed establish deep root systems that stabilize slopes better than shallow turf grass.
